HUB SOCCER OCTOBER 2007 FRIDAY FOLDER NEWSLETTER

Also available as a PDF

By the time you get this Friday folder newsletter the fall soccer season will be winding down. This fall season had 680 PreK through 8th grade children playing recreation soccer & 166 travel soccer players. Both venues would not be possible without the support of our generous sponsors & the 141 people who stepped up to coach & train players.

Late October is the time we kick off registration for the Winter-Indoor Session. We have offered an indoor soccer venue for over 15 years & it has historically been well attended & popular. Indoor soccer offers an organized sport activity for children not old enough to play other sports. It provides those players who enjoy soccer the opportunity to play after the fall season ends. It provides continued training for our travel teams to prepare for the spring season. It provides physical fitness during a time of year when the weather & short days limit outside activities. Our Winter-Indoor Session also includes “no cost” value added features: 2 clinics run by the MKHS coaches & players, plus professional goalie training for all players & coaches.

HUB SOCCER FRIDAY FOLDER NEWSLETTER – MAY 2007

- PDF version available

HUB SOCCER PARENTS - Although spring soccer is in progress when you get this newsletter, May is the time when we begin planning for the fall season. With an anticipated fall enrollment of 800+ recreation players, it is critical that we start now. Planning ahead ensures that we have enough shirts, socks, shorts & equipment for all participants. Most importantly, planning ahead ensures that all kids play. Please carefully read the following information & register on time. This will help all of us have a successful fall season.
